Tonight will be my first time using this oil after I've infused it on my candle warmer for four days. I created three different versions; one for a pre-poo, everyday scalp oil, and one for my ends. For the pre-poo version, I mixed in the powders without straining and without MSM. For the scalp version, I added MSM and used a coffee filter to infuse the oils with the Indian powders. For the version I will use to seal my ends, I did not include MSM or essential oils. I will be straightening my hair either this week or the next to do a length check and will do another update picture in September to do a comparison.

I used:
- Avocado Oil
- Grapeseed Oil
- Vatika Oil
- Funugreek Seeds
- Funugreek Powder
- Amla Powder
- Neem Powder
- Brahmi Powder
- Bhringaraj Powder
- Henna Powder
- Rosemary Oil
- Lavender Oil
- Tea Tree Oil
- Peppermint Oil
- MSM Powder
